It's better not to overcook the Chinese cabbage so that you can enjoy the texture, and it's delicious. Recipe by Benio

Ingredients and spices that need to be Prepare to make Hot and Sour Soup with Cabbage Stalks:

  1. 3 Chinese cabbage stalks
  2. 1 dash Carrot
  3. 50 grams Ground chicken or pork (or ham)
  4. 2 tsp ★Chicken stock granules
  5. 1 1/2 tbsp ★Soy sauce
  6. 2 tbsp ★Vinegar
  7. 1 dash ★Salt and pepper
  8. 1 tbsp Katakuriko
  9. 1 Egg (beaten)
  10. 1 Ra-yu
  11. 1 Scallions (for garnish)

Steps to make Hot and Sour Soup with Cabbage Stalks

  1. Cut the Chinese cabbage into 4 cm lengthwise and 5 mm width. Cut the carrot into thin strips so that it cooks through quickly. Match the length with the Chinese cabbage. Dissolve the katakuriko in double the amount of water.
  2. Put the ground meat into a pot, and stir-fry over medium heat using chopsticks. When the colour of the meat has changed, add the Chinese cabbage and carrot, and briefly stir-fry.
  3. Pour in 700 ml of water. When it starts to boil, skim off the scum, and simmer for about 3 minutes. Add the ★ seasonings, and adjust the taste. Add the katakuriko dissolved in water to thicken.
  4. Swirl in the beaten egg little by little, and drizzle a few drops of ra-yu spicy chili sesame oil. Sprinkle scallions for garnish, and it's done.
  5. Use the leftover Chinese cabbage in a miso soup the next day, or parboil in salted water and make Chinese cabbage marinated in sauce.
